FusionProtFeatures for PALLD_PCGF6


check buttonMain function of each fusion partner protein. (from UniProt)
HgeneTgene
PALLD

Q8WX93

PCGF6

Q9BYE7

Transcriptional repressor (PubMed:12167161). Maymodulate the levels of histone H3K4Me3 by activating KDM5D histonedemethylase (PubMed:17320162). Component of a Polycomb group (PcG)multiprotein PRC1-like complex, a complex class required tomaintain the transcriptionally repressive state of many genes,including Hox genes, throughout development. PcG PRC1 complex actsvia chromatin remodeling and modification of histones; it mediatesmonoubiquitination of histone H2A 'Lys-119', rendering chromatinheritably changed in its expressibility (PubMed:12167161). Withinthe PRC1-like complex, regulates RNF2 ubiquitin ligase activity(PubMed:26151332). {ECO:0000269|PubMed:12167161,ECO:0000269|PubMed:17320162, ECO:0000269|PubMed:26151332}.
